Break-glass access — Chronolock build fleet. When clock skew between Hollowpine build agents exceeds the signing tolerance, normal credential issuance fails and artifacts are rejected. Security reviewers should note this path is audited end to end. Break-glass unlocks the NTP override console directly on the fleet controller. To activate the override console, enter this passphrase:

recovery phrase for tafop-fawep: zorwyn-ulaox

FINANCE REVIEW SUMMARY — PILOT CHURN

Churn in the Larkspur pilot exceeded forecast, concentrated among small accounts onboarded in the first wave. Revenue impact is modest; acquisition spend on the cohort is written off. Retention fixes ship next cycle. Margin on remaining pilot accounts holds above plan. The board should read the confidential note below before the pilot go/no-go decision.

board note of kawig-tahog: Ulairax Works is in early talks to buy Noriusix Works for about $31.4 million. The Pelmir launch date is April 2, and nothing goes to the press before then.

**Capacity note — Vellastra dispatch simulator.** For the eng sync: simulating the 40-car Marrowgate tower at 10x speed saturates one worker at roughly 9k rider events/sec, so we'll shard by bank rather than by floor. Memory stays flat if the event ring is sized correctly. The knobs we propose locking in are these.

tuning table, hahof-tafop:
RATE_LIMITS = {
    "ulaix": 10,
    "wenath": 1,
}

// Spool retention window for the Inkhollow print-spooler service.
// Jobs older than this (seconds) are purged by the sweeper, even if
// queued. Lowering it risks dropping large batch jobs from the Marlowe
// office printers; raising it bloats the spool volume fast.
// Changed from 1800 after the 2031 backlog incident — see the
// Inkhollow postmortem wiki before touching it again.
// The spooler build validated against this constant is noted below.

build token for bageg-yahof: htk3_673